Bought an '87 Vert back in 2001.



Had a lot of fun in it, went a lot of places, put about 60,000mi on it. Blew the motor at the drag strip and put it on jack stands in the garage with intentions to build a new motor for it. But as with most things, lack of funds and time never let me get anywhere with that. Finally sold it as is last year to a guy that planned to rebuild it and put it back on the road.

Wifey and I decided we wanted to get back into the Vette scene this year and we started looking. I was about to pull the trigger on a C5 Z06, but things didn't work out. Actually a blessing in disguise as I found this over on that "other" Forum.



I have ALWAYS wanted a Grand Sport "bleeder", but the prices were just more than I could justify. But then I saw this and could not pass. I have the best of both worlds now, my absolute favorite Vette paint scheme and an LT5...Life Is Good!
And with a screen name like mine, I just can't see myself ever driving anything else, the 4th gens are in my blood. It's the generation of my youth, the car I dreamed of when I was old enough to drive. I'll keep this one until I can't fall in and out of it anymore.


Oh and as for mods. I've been able to talk to a couple of the previous owners and found that this car has been to The Vette Doctors and received what they called their RX475 package. A lot of porting and polishing of the intake, bigger throttle body, custom prom and tuning. The one dyno sheet I got from the previous owner shows it made 405hp on a pretty rich tune. Right now I just want to get it on a dyno and get it tuned, lean it out a little and see what it will do.
